OSPFv3 Graceful Restart Commands
The managed switch implementation of OSPFv3 supports graceful restart as specified in 
RFC 5187 and RFC 3623. Graceful restart works together with managed switch non-stop 
forwarding (nsf) to enable the hardware to continue forwarding IPv6 packets using OSPFv3 
routes while a backup unit takes over management unit responsibility. When OSPF executes 
a graceful restart, it informs its neighbors that the OSPF control plane is restarting but will be 
back shortly. Helpful neighbors continue to advertise to the network that they have full 
adjacencies with the restarting router, avoiding announcement of a topology change, and 
related events (for example, flooding of LSAs and SPF runs). Helpful neighbors continue to 
forward packets through the restarting router. The restarting router relearns the network 
topology from its helpful neighbors. 
Graceful restart implements both the restarting router and helpful neighbor features 
described in RFC 3623.
nsf (OSPFv3)
This command enables OSPF graceful restart. The 
ietf
 parameter is used to distinguish the 
IETF standard implementation of graceful restart from other implementations. Since the IETF 
implementation is not the only one supported, this parameter is optional. The 
planned-only
 
parameter indicates that OSPF performs a graceful restart only when the restart is planned 
(that is, when the restart results from the 
initiate failover
 command).

nsf helper (OSPFv3)
This command allows OSPF to act as a helpful neighbor for a restarting router. The 
planned-only
 parameter indicates that OSPF should only help a restarting router 
performing a planned restart.
